マークアップエンジニア
HTML、CSS、JavaScript、jQueryを駆使したコーディングを行い、複雑なデザインやインタラクションを実現します。
レスポンシブデザインの実装、SEOの最適化、デザイナーやフロントエンドエンジニアとの円滑な協力を通じて、パフォーマンス最適化やアクセシビリティの向上にも貢献します。
解決できる問題
- デザイナーの意図が開発チームに正確に伝わらず、完成物が期待通りになっていない
- フロントエンドのタスクが滞り、全体のスケジュールに遅延が発生している
- スマートフォンやPC、タブレット向けの表示が最適化されていない
- Webサイトが視覚障害や聴覚障害を持つユーザーに配慮されていない
- コードが複雑で読みづらく、保守に時間がかかっている
- コードの最適化が不十分で、SEO対策がなされていない
Y’sが選ばれる理由
- デザインモックを忠実にコーディングし、意図通りのUIを再現可能
- エンジニアが迅速ににHTML/CSSを作成し、プロジェクトの進行を加速
- 各デバイスに適応したレスポンシブデザインを実装し、全ユーザーに快適な体験を提供
- WAI-ARIAや適切なHTML構造を導入し、アクセシビリティを向上を実現
- クリーンで読みやすいコードを作成し、コメントやドキュメントを充実させる
- セマンティックなHTMLや軽量なリソースを活用し、SEOを改善
フロントエンジニア
React(Next)やVue(Nuxt)、TypeScriptなど、モダンな技術を用いた開発が可能です。
UI/UXの向上やクロスプラットフォーム対応、APIの統合とセキュリティ対策や開発プロセスの効率化を行い、チームとの効果的な協働を通じて、高い付加価値を提供します。
解決できる問題
- ページの読み込み速度が遅く、ユーザーエクスペリエンスやSEOに悪影響を及ぼしている
- レガシーコードや旧技術がプロジェクトの進行を妨げている
- フロントエンドアプリケーションの状態管理が複雑で、バグが頻発している
- フロントエンドとバックエンド間のAPI通信が非効率的で問題が発生している
- フロントエンドコードに十分なテストがなく、リリース後にバグが頻発している
Y’sが選ばれる理由
- コードの最適化、画像の圧縮、Lazy Loadingの実装、リソースの効率的な管理を行い、パフォーマンスを向上
- React, Vue.js, AngularなどのモダンフレームワークやES6+の標準機能を導入し、コードをモダン化
- ReduxやRecoil、VuexやPiniaなど適切な状態管理ライブラリを導入して状態を整理
- APIの設計やエラーハンドリングの改善を通じて、シームレスな通信を実現
- Jest, Cypressなどを活用し、単体テストやエンドツーエンドテストを構築して品質を保証
言語・業務領域
言語 | HTML、CSS(SASS)、JavaScript、jQuery、WordPress、TypeScript、Node.js、Express、React.js、Next.js、Redux、React Hooks、Vue.js、Nuxt.js、Vuex、Pinia、GraphQL、REST API、Emotion、MUI、Docker、Webpack、Jest 等 |
業務範囲 | 要件定義 / 基本設計 / 詳細設計 / 実装 / テスト / 保守・運用 |
「WEBシステムエンジニア」をお探しの
方はお気軽にご相談ください
お問い合わせをする
Contact